People also ask
What's the best time of year to visit Hawaiʻi?
April–May and September–October bring the best mix of warm weather, lighter crowds and lower rates. Winter delivers bigger north-shore surf and whale season. Aloha Search · across the islands
Do I need a car to get around?
On Maui, Kauaʻi and Hawaiʻi Island a rental car is strongly recommended. Oʻahu has more transit and rideshare coverage around Honolulu and Waikīkī. Aloha Search · across the islands
Is it customary to tip in Hawaiʻi?
Yes — tipping mirrors the U.S. mainland: 18–20% at restaurants, and a few dollars for tour guides, drivers and housekeeping. Aloha Search · across the islands
